"OSI Systems is the owner of Rapiscan Systems which manufactures the Secure 1000, one of the most commonly used backscatter x-ray machines. And, no it is not the Deepak Chopra you’re thinking of.
OSI Systems Chief Executive Officer Joins US Presidential Visit to India
HAWTHORNE, Calif.–(BUSINESS WIRE)– OSI Systems, Inc. (NASDAQ: OSIS), a vertically-integrated provider of specialized electronic products for critical applications in the Security and Healthcare industries, today announced that Deepak Chopra, Chairman and CEO, was selected to accompany US President, Barack Obama, to Mumbai and attended the US India Business Entrepreneurship meeting, which was held by the US India Business Council (US IBC). The goal of the meeting was to promote further trade between US and India...."

Meguiars Gold Class Vinyl/Rubber Protectant
I get a lot of questions on what I use to bring the pop back in those side moldings on my semi older vehicles. So I am posting the official review. This will soften the rubber and prolong its life, whether in the doors, or window seals. It takes all plastics and vinyl sidings back to like new quality for a few months before re application.
